Transaction 34fc307199c3bd58a7b6c5092416a2b2553b113b63e1ea0ed6fa3f4b89843985
1 Input
1 Output
-
34fc307199c3bd58a7b6c5092416a2b2553b113b63e1ea0ed6fa3f4b89843985:0
- value
- 478070
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d89584c7a20c5083e449380db9ba66576d72d2d OP_EQUALVERIFY OP_CHECKSIG
- address
- 13hB8TQKtzH4XSFGaA8xfr9LoCT8wvF6BN